Where It Shines — and Where It Needs Extra Care

Easter Nurse T Shirt Design naturally elevates products that benefit from warmth and sincerity: embroidered nursery pillows, kitchen towels for healthcare workers’ homes, personalized sweatshirts for nursing school grads, or boutique-style patches sewn onto denim jackets. It reads as thoughtful — not novelty-driven — which builds trust with buyers who value handmade integrity.

That said, don’t rush it onto thin or highly textured fabrics without testing. On delicate rayon-blend tees or loosely woven linen, the fill stitch areas can look slightly “heavy” if thread tension isn’t dialed in. And while the PNG is ready for print, remember: the embroidery file isn’t automatically optimized for dense stitch counts or tiny lettering. If you’re scaling down for a child’s cap or a lapel pin, inspect the “Happy Easter” text closely — some letters may lose clarity below 2.5 inches wide.

Design Assets That Support — Not Replace — Your Judgment

The fact that Easter Nurse T Shirt Design comes with AI, EPS, SVG, and PNG files is genuinely helpful — but only if you know how to use them. I used the AI file to adjust thread colors for a dark navy sweatshirt (switching to ivory satin stitch + light mint fill), then exported a simplified version from the SVG for a printable mockup I sent to a client. That flexibility matters — especially for Etsy sellers juggling multiple listings or craft fair vendors prepping seasonal bundles.

Still, “editable” and “color changeable” don’t mean “plug-and-play on any fabric.” You’ll still need to: test on scrap fabric first, confirm your hoop size accommodates the full design without re-hooping, check that small details like the egg’s highlight stitch aren’t lost at low density, and always compare how it reads on both light and dark backgrounds. A black-and-white mockup reveals contrast issues faster than any color preview ever will.

Commercial Use? Yes — But Verify Before You List

This lives in the Freebies category, and as a Graphics asset, it’s clearly meant for creative reuse — but “free” doesn’t automatically equal “unrestricted.” Before uploading Easter Nurse T Shirt Design to your Etsy shop as part of a digital embroidery bundle or stitching it onto 50+ tote bags for wholesale, double-check licensing terms. Some freebies allow personal use only; others permit commercial embroidery but prohibit reselling the digital file itself. When in doubt, reach out to the creator. A quick email saves far more time than a takedown notice.
